Transaction 2f29a93a6b642bf704dfc2ab361bb981b34ed6acb0991a0d97e3547ef8086894
1 Input
1 Output
-
2f29a93a6b642bf704dfc2ab361bb981b34ed6acb0991a0d97e3547ef8086894:0
- value
- 4196944
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 207a009aad9ccc750fe3183b85d5376ac9937ca7 OP_EQUAL
- address
- 34ejhZ91urx5BiqpCSWpDF7gEZVFz8zFXo